Output 84af49669fbdf1ad632c6462a410e5d61fca9830bb98de7a0a4ff722446250e8:13

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deb7abe903962bdec1cf2f0466540f5315823e2 OP_EQUAL
address
3QqcyUdpTbo8YuHNKjsGxDWj9B5G56JS6J
transaction
84af49669fbdf1ad632c6462a410e5d61fca9830bb98de7a0a4ff722446250e8
spent
true